Why Banana Peels Are Suddenly Everywhere—And What the Buzz Is Really About
Banana peels are nutrient powerhouses loaded with potassium, magnesium, vitamins B6 and C, plus antioxidants like phenolics and flavonoids. These compounds may nourish the scalp, fight oxidative stress (a known gray-hair trigger), and support follicle health.

Folk traditions and viral social media posts swear by rubbing or boiling peels for richer tones and quicker length. A Korean patent even highlights banana peel extracts for promoting melanin production in lab-tested melanocytes. Intriguing, right? Yet real-world results vary—and that’s exactly why we’re diving deep with realistic expectations.

Benefit #8: Subtle Support for Darker-Looking Tones
Social media loves dramatic “white to black in minutes” claims using roasted peels in oil. In reality, these may provide temporary coating or shine, while long-term antioxidant action could slow new grays. The Korean patent’s lab data showed peel extracts boosting melanin biosynthesis in melanocytes—up to 210% at higher concentrations in vitro.
No overnight miracle, but a gentle nudge worth exploring.

Safe, Simple Ways to Harness Banana Peel Power
Always patch-test on your inner arm and wait 24 hours.
Simple Rinse Ritual (Beginner-Friendly)
Boil 2–3 ripe peels in 2 cups water for 15–20 minutes. Cool, strain, and use as a final rinse after shampooing. Massage gently for 2 minutes.
Nourishing Mask (For Deeper Results)
Blend peels with 1 tbsp honey and 1 tsp coconut oil. Apply to damp hair, cover with a shower cap, leave 20–30 minutes, then rinse.
Oil Infusion (For Maximum Potency)
Chop peels, infuse in warm coconut or olive oil for 48 hours. Strain and massage into scalp twice weekly.
Frequency: Start with 2 times per week. Stop if irritation occurs. Consult a dermatologist or trichologist, especially if you have scalp conditions or are pregnant.
Quick-Reference Comparison Table
| Claimed Benefit | Realistic Potential | Evidence Level |
|---|---|---|
| Darken gray hair in minutes | Temporary tint or enhanced shine | Low (anecdotal) |
| Reverse white to black permanently | Possible slowing of new grays via melanin support | Limited (lab/patent) |
| Grow hair dramatically faster | Support via nutrition & scalp health | Moderate (animal studies) |
| Zero side effects | Generally gentle; patch-test essential | High (nutrient-based) |
